WebSuperior mesenteric artery syndrome (SMAS) is an intermittent or persistent passage obstruction that occurs in the third portion of the duodenum between the aorta and the superior mesenteric artery. After symptoms stabilize, the nutritional intake is started by ingesting a small amount. Recently, an energy-dense, low-volume nutritional food, … WebOnce diagnosed, SMA syndrome can be safely treated by conservative measures although occasionally requires invasive intervention in the form of enteral tube placement, percutaneous jejunostomy tube placement, total parenteral nutrition, ligament of Treitz lysis, or duodenojejunostomy. WebNov 18, 2024 · Superior mesenteric artery (SMA) syndrome is a rare cause of small bowel obstruction (SBO) resulting from compression of the duodenum by the SMA. Patients at risk of developing SMA syndrome include those who have experienced rapid weight loss from chronic illnesses, malignancy, bariatric surgery, eating disorders, burns, trauma, or … WebApr 13, 2024 · Pain from the compression can be debilitating, causing “food fear” and aggravating the condition.
